#CDECE8 Color Information
#CDECE8 is a light color. The closest websafe version is #CDECE8. A complement of this color would be #EBCBD0, perceived brightness is 0.89, and the grayscale version is #DCDCDC.
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 172°,a saturation of 45%, and a lightness of 86%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 172°, a saturation of 13%, and a value of 93%.
In a RGB color space, #CDECE8 is composed of 80% red, 93%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13% cyan, 0% magenta, 2% yellow and 7% black.
In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 78.61, x: 0.3267, and y: 0.3644.

About #CDECE8 Color Code
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 172°, a saturation of 45%, and a lightness of 86%. The HSV representation shows a hue of 172°, a saturation of 13%, and a value of 93%.
- HEX: #CDECE8
- RGB: rgb(205, 236, 232)
- HSL: hsl(172, 45%, 86%)
- HSV: hsv(172, 13%, 93%)
- CMYK: 13.00% cyan, 0.00% magenta, 2.00% yellow, 7.00% black
- XYZ: 70.47, 78.61, 66.63
- Yxy: 78.61, 0.3267, 0.3644
- Hunter Lab: 91.06, -11.07, -1.65
- CIE-Lab: 91.06, -11.07, -1.65
In the XYZ color space, this color is represented as X: 70.47, Y: 78.61, Z: 66.63. The Yxy representation further refines this as Y: 78.61, x: 0.3267, and y: 0.3644.
In the Hunter Lab color space, this color is represented as L: 91.06, a: -11.07, and b: -1.65. Similarly, in the CIE-Lab color space, it is represented as L: 91.06, a: -11.07, and b: -1.65.
